6 Steps maintain Oral and Teeth hygiene

     Maintaining oral and dental absolutely necessary. Bad oral hygiene not only cause mouth smell, tooth decay and gingivitis, but also increases the risk of other health problems. Maintain cleanliness  mouth and teeth are healthy life's door because most of  materials that body needed enter through your mouth.

Six steps to ensure your oral hygiene:

1.  Brushing teeth
The main key dental hygiene is brushing properly on a regular basis. 

2.  Gargle with antiseptic
Refine rinse using a toothbrush with an antiseptic solution to kill bacteria that cause plaque in places that are not affordable teeth.

3.  Cleaning between teeth
To ensure sidelines hygiene between teeth with interdental cleaning. Depending on the size of the space between the teeth, the following treatments can be performed with:
  • Dental floss is best way to clean space between teeth. Waxed dental floss ( is a convenient tool for better glide and less frayed.
  • Inter-dental brush is a smaller-headed brush that is ideal for large spaces between teeth and between the teeth and braces are difficult to clean with ordinary toothbrush. The use of inter-dental brush does not replace the need to brush your teeth, but in addition to your dental hygiene routine.

4.  Chewing gum.
The use of sugar-free gum can be beneficial to your dental health. Chewing gum to clean their teeth because usually candy contains a useful sweetener xylitol inhibits the development of streptococcal bacteria that reduce cavities and plaque. Activity of chewing also stimulates saliva production which is a natural protection against tooth decay.

5.  Brushing tongue
Cleaning the tongue with a brush or rake tongue eliminate the buildup of bacteria, food debris, fungi, and dead cells from the surface of the tongue. Bacteria and fungi that grow on the tongue associated with common oral problem. In addition, bacterial decomposition of sulfur compounds in the back of the tongue that cause bad mouth odor.

6.  Check to dentist regularly
Although no complaints dental condition, its necessary to check teeth at least every six months to dentist. This is to ensure the cleanliness and health of your mouth and teeth.
